Solution for What is 9220 increased by 12 percent? (9220 plus 12%):

9220 + (12/100 * 9220) = 10326.4

Now we have: 9220 increased by 12 percent = 10326.4

Question: What is 9220 increased by 12 percent?

Percentage solution with steps:

Step 1: We have a with value of 9220.

Step 2: We have b with value of 12.

Step 3: The formula for calculation will be: a + (b/100 * a) = x.

Step 4: We could also represent this as: x = a + (\frac{b}{100} * a).

Step 5: We now replace with the values: x = 9220 + (\frac{12}{100} * 9220).

Step 6: That gives us an {x} = {10326.4}

Therefore, {9220} increased by {12\%} is {10326.4}
